Cole makes bold prediction on Hazard’s future

Ashley Cole believes Eden Hazard will stay at Chelsea.

Hazard’s contract at Stamford Bridge expires next year and he continues to be linked with a move to Real Madrid.

The Belgian has made no secret of his desire to play for Real, is known to idolise their manager Zinedine Zidane, and has been tipped to move this summer.

However, former Chelsea and England left-back Cole has predicted that Hazard will not go.

Speaking on Sky Sports, Cole said: “They have to keep him – I think it’s a must.

“I don’t see why he would want to leave, to be honest. I think the club loves him, he loves the club.

“But…Real Madrid, the club that he loves, with the manager he loves in Zidane, it’s going to be difficult to keep him. But I hope he stays and I think he will stay.”

Chelsea’s 2-0 defeat at Liverpool meant they stayed fourth in the table.

And Cole said: “At a club like Chelsea, you’ve got to be winning games. You can’t be losing big games like this.

“They have to come in the top four. It’s definitely important for next season. But they should be challenging (for the title).”
